Navigating the Challenges of Therapy and Recovery



It is essential to comprehend that the difficulties of treatment and recovery are a needed part of your recovery trip. While they may seem daunting, they're made to help you conquer your drug addiction and develop a much healthier, better life. Below are 4 vital difficulties you may come across along the way:

1. Cleansing: This process aids free your body of the damaging materials and handle withdrawal signs. It can be physically and mentally tough, but it's an essential action in the direction of healing.

2. Treatment and Counseling: These sessions provide a safe room for you to discover the underlying root causes of your dependency and learn healthy and balanced coping systems. It may involve specific, group, or family members therapy, depending on your demands.



3. Fall Back Avoidance: Conquering dependency is a lifelong journey, and regression can take place. Learning effective approaches to stop regression and developing a solid support group are essential to preserving your soberness.

4. Reconstructing Your Life: Treatment and recovery use opportunities to create new skills, reconstruct partnerships, and produce a meeting life without medicines. It needs patience, dedication, and a willingness to welcome change.
